The Definition of Social Media Marketing



definition of social media marketing

Social media marketing involves the promotion of products and services through social networking sites. This allows marketers and businesses to reach new customers and engage their existing customers. The value of social media lies in the way companies use it. Using applications such as Twitter and Facebook can bring additional value to the customer experience, as well as enable companies to build online communities. This article will discuss the concept of social media marketing, and how you can incorporate it into your business strategy.

Engagement building block is the extent and type of conversations users have on social media

Social media describes a relationship where people exchange information with others. Social media platforms have been created to facilitate social ties and allow for conversations between individuals and groups. People use social media to network, meet new people, build self-esteem, or simply spread content. This type of conversation serves a variety of purposes, depending on the individual who is involved. It is important to keep in mind that social media does not replace face-toface communication.

Engagement is the ability to have meaningful conversations with your brand. Engagement is a reflection of the reality that consumers are reaching them where they are. While social media started as an online chat, it has evolved to be a valuable platform for brands to have meaningful conversations with customers. The extent of social media engagement will affect your brand's awareness and customer loyalty. To maximize the benefits of social media, it's essential to build an engagement culture that encourages users to share thoughts and ideas.

What's the difference between content creation and content marketing?

Content marketing refers to the idea that great brands all have the same message. They continually deliver useful information that people want or need.

Content marketers know how to create the right content for each channel at different times.

They are also able to create a strategy for promotion and distribution.

That is, they think strategically about the things they do and what it means.

This is the foundation skill set required to be a successful content marketing professional.
